Index A | C | D | E | F | G | I | J | L | M | O | P | Q | R | S | T | U | V | W A activate_button() (in module gui) answer (Document attribute), [1] (JSONDocument attribute), [1], [2], [3] (Response attribute), [1] answer_query() (in module cli) (in module gui) attribute_name (AttributeDetails attribute), [1] AttributeDetails (class in generative_ai.dataset_generation.utils_generation) C CaptureDetailsCallback (class in generative_ai.information_retrieval) (class in generative_ai.information_retrieval.step_3_retrieval) children_modules_names (PackageDetails attribute), [1] children_sub_packages_names (PackageDetails attribute), [1] CLASS (MemberType attribute) class_attributes (ClassDetails attribute), [1] class_methods (ClassDetails attribute), [1] class_notes (ClassDetails attribute), [1] class_parameters (ClassDetails attribute), [1] class_summary (ClassDetails attribute), [1] ClassDetails (class in generative_ai.dataset_generation.utils_generation) cli module configure_language_model() (in module generative_ai.information_retrieval) (in module generative_ai.information_retrieval.orchestrate_retrieval) context (Document attribute), [1] (JSONDocument attribute), [1], [2], [3] create_database() (in module generative_ai.top_level) create_database_retriever() (in module generative_ai.information_retrieval) (in module generative_ai.information_retrieval.step_2_retrieval) create_dataset() (in module generative_ai.top_level) create_document_embedder() (in module generative_ai.information_retrieval) (in module generative_ai.information_retrieval.step_1_retrieval) create_embedding_database() (in module generative_ai.information_retrieval) (in module generative_ai.information_retrieval.orchestrate_retrieval) create_llm() (in module generative_ai.information_retrieval) (in module generative_ai.information_retrieval.step_2_retrieval) create_vector_store() (in module generative_ai.information_retrieval) (in module generative_ai.information_retrieval.step_1_retrieval) D Dataset (class in generative_ai.dataset_generation.utils_generation) Document (class in generative_ai.dataset_generation.utils_generation) E effective_duration (CaptureDetailsCallback attribute), [1] effective_prompt (CaptureDetailsCallback attribute), [1] ENUM (MemberType attribute) enum_member (EnumMemberDetails property) enum_member_name (EnumMemberDetails attribute), [1] enum_member_value (EnumMemberDetails attribute), [1] enum_members (EnumDetails attribute), [1] EnumDetails (class in generative_ai.dataset_generation.utils_generation) enumerate_array_elements() (in module generative_ai.dataset_generation.step_2_generation) EnumMemberDetails (class in generative_ai.dataset_generation.utils_generation) F FUNCTION (MemberType attribute) function_examples (FunctionDetails attribute), [1] function_notes (FunctionDetails attribute), [1] function_parameters (FunctionDetails attribute), [1] function_raises (FunctionDetails attribute), [1] function_references (FunctionDetails attribute), [1] function_returns (FunctionDetails attribute), [1] function_summary (FunctionDetails attribute), [1] function_warns (FunctionDetails attribute), [1] FunctionDetails (class in generative_ai.dataset_generation.utils_generation) G generate_class_member_dataset() (in module generative_ai.dataset_generation.step_2_generation) generate_database() (in module cli) (in module gui) generate_dataset() (in module cli) (in module gui) generate_enum_member_dataset() (in module generative_ai.dataset_generation.step_2_generation) generate_function_member_dataset() (in module generative_ai.dataset_generation.step_2_generation) generate_json_dataset() (in module generative_ai.dataset_generation) (in module generative_ai.dataset_generation.orchestrate_generation) generate_member_dataset() (in module generative_ai.dataset_generation) (in module generative_ai.dataset_generation.step_2_generation) generate_module_dataset() (in module generative_ai.dataset_generation) (in module generative_ai.dataset_generation.step_2_generation) generate_package_dataset() (in module generative_ai.dataset_generation) (in module generative_ai.dataset_generation.step_2_generation) generate_raw_datasets() (in module generative_ai.dataset_generation) (in module generative_ai.dataset_generation.orchestrate_generation) generate_retrieval_chain() (in module generative_ai.information_retrieval) (in module generative_ai.information_retrieval.step_2_retrieval) generative_ai module generative_ai.dataset_generation module generative_ai.dataset_generation.orchestrate_generation module generative_ai.dataset_generation.step_1_generation module generative_ai.dataset_generation.step_2_generation module generative_ai.dataset_generation.utils_generation module generative_ai.information_retrieval module generative_ai.information_retrieval.orchestrate_retrieval module generative_ai.information_retrieval.step_1_retrieval module generative_ai.information_retrieval.step_2_retrieval module generative_ai.information_retrieval.step_3_retrieval module generative_ai.information_retrieval.utils_retrieval module generative_ai.top_level module generative_ai.utils_top_level module get_all_member_details() (in module generative_ai.dataset_generation) (in module generative_ai.dataset_generation.step_1_generation) get_all_module_contents() (in module generative_ai.dataset_generation) (in module generative_ai.dataset_generation.step_1_generation) get_all_package_contents() (in module generative_ai.dataset_generation) (in module generative_ai.dataset_generation.step_1_generation) get_all_parameters_details() (in module generative_ai.dataset_generation.step_1_generation) get_response() (in module generative_ai.top_level) gui module I import_package() (in module generative_ai.dataset_generation.step_1_generation) J JSONDataset (class in generative_ai.dataset_generation) (class in generative_ai.dataset_generation.utils_generation) JSONDocument (class in generative_ai.dataset_generation) (class in generative_ai.dataset_generation.utils_generation) L language_model_type (QuantisedModel attribute), [1], [2], [3] (StandardModel attribute), [1], [2], [3] llm_duration (Response attribute), [1] load_embedding_database() (in module generative_ai.information_retrieval) (in module generative_ai.information_retrieval.orchestrate_retrieval) load_json_dataset() (in module generative_ai.dataset_generation) (in module generative_ai.dataset_generation.orchestrate_generation) load_json_documents() (in module generative_ai.information_retrieval) (in module generative_ai.information_retrieval.step_1_retrieval) load_source_documents() (in module generative_ai.information_retrieval) (in module generative_ai.information_retrieval.orchestrate_retrieval) M main() (in module gui) member_docstring (MemberDetails attribute), [1] member_hierarchy (MemberDetails attribute), [1] member_module (MemberDetails attribute), [1] member_name (MemberDetails attribute), [1] (ModuleMemberDetails attribute), [1] member_object (ModuleMemberDetails attribute), [1] member_qualified_name (MemberDetails attribute), [1] member_type (ClassDetails attribute), [1] (EnumDetails attribute), [1] (FunctionDetails attribute), [1] member_type_details (MemberDetails attribute), [1] MemberDetails (class in generative_ai.dataset_generation.utils_generation) MemberType (class in generative_ai.dataset_generation.utils_generation) method_name (MethodDetails attribute), [1] method_parameters (MethodDetails attribute), [1] method_summary (MethodDetails attribute), [1] MethodDetails (class in generative_ai.dataset_generation.utils_generation) MMR (RetrievalType attribute), [1] model_computed_fields (AttributeDetails attribute) (ClassDetails attribute) (Dataset attribute) (Document attribute) (EnumDetails attribute) (EnumMemberDetails attribute) (FunctionDetails attribute) (JSONDataset attribute), [1] (JSONDocument attribute), [1] (MemberDetails attribute) (MethodDetails attribute) (ModuleDetails attribute) (ModuleMemberDetails attribute) (PackageDetails attribute) (ParameterDetails attribute) (QuantisedModel attribute), [1] (RaiseDetails attribute) (Response attribute) (ReturnDetails attribute) (SplitProportions attribute) (StandardModel attribute), [1] (WarnDetails attribute) model_config (AttributeDetails attribute) (ClassDetails attribute) (Dataset attribute) (Document attribute) (EnumDetails attribute) (EnumMemberDetails attribute) (FunctionDetails attribute) (JSONDataset attribute), [1] (JSONDocument attribute), [1] (MemberDetails attribute) (MethodDetails attribute) (ModuleDetails attribute) (ModuleMemberDetails attribute) (PackageDetails attribute) (ParameterDetails attribute) (QuantisedModel attribute), [1] (RaiseDetails attribute) (Response attribute) (ReturnDetails attribute) (SplitProportions attribute) (StandardModel attribute), [1] (WarnDetails attribute) model_fields (AttributeDetails attribute) (ClassDetails attribute) (Dataset attribute) (Document attribute) (EnumDetails attribute) (EnumMemberDetails attribute) (FunctionDetails attribute) (JSONDataset attribute), [1] (JSONDocument attribute), [1] (MemberDetails attribute) (MethodDetails attribute) (ModuleDetails attribute) (ModuleMemberDetails attribute) (PackageDetails attribute) (ParameterDetails attribute) (QuantisedModel attribute), [1] (RaiseDetails attribute) (Response attribute) (ReturnDetails attribute) (SplitProportions attribute) (StandardModel attribute), [1] (WarnDetails attribute) module cli generative_ai generative_ai.dataset_generation generative_ai.dataset_generation.orchestrate_generation generative_ai.dataset_generation.step_1_generation generative_ai.dataset_generation.step_2_generation generative_ai.dataset_generation.utils_generation generative_ai.information_retrieval generative_ai.information_retrieval.orchestrate_retrieval generative_ai.information_retrieval.step_1_retrieval generative_ai.information_retrieval.step_2_retrieval generative_ai.information_retrieval.step_3_retrieval generative_ai.information_retrieval.utils_retrieval generative_ai.top_level generative_ai.utils_top_level gui module_all_exports (ModuleDetails attribute), [1] module_hierarchy (ModuleDetails attribute), [1] module_members (ModuleDetails attribute), [1] module_name (ModuleDetails attribute), [1] module_qualified_name (ModuleDetails attribute), [1] module_summary (ModuleDetails attribute), [1] ModuleDetails (class in generative_ai.dataset_generation.utils_generation) ModuleMemberDetails (class in generative_ai.dataset_generation.utils_generation) O on_llm_end() (CaptureDetailsCallback method), [1] on_llm_start() (CaptureDetailsCallback method), [1] P package_all_exports (PackageDetails attribute), [1] package_hierarchy (PackageDetails attribute), [1] package_name (ModuleDetails attribute), [1] (PackageDetails attribute), [1] package_qualified_name (PackageDetails attribute), [1] package_summary (PackageDetails attribute), [1] PackageDetails (class in generative_ai.dataset_generation.utils_generation) parameter_annotation (ParameterDetails attribute), [1] parameter_default (ParameterDetails attribute), [1] parameter_details (ParameterDetails property) parameter_kind (ParameterDetails attribute), [1] parameter_name (ParameterDetails attribute), [1] parameter_summary (ParameterDetails attribute), [1] ParameterDetails (class in generative_ai.dataset_generation.utils_generation) parent_package_name (PackageDetails attribute), [1] partition_documents() (in module generative_ai.information_retrieval) (in module generative_ai.information_retrieval.step_1_retrieval) PipelineType (class in generative_ai.information_retrieval) (class in generative_ai.information_retrieval.utils_retrieval) prepare_question_answer_chain() (in module generative_ai.information_retrieval) (in module generative_ai.information_retrieval.orchestrate_retrieval) Q QUANTISED_CTRANSFORMERS (TransformerType attribute), [1] quantised_model_file (QuantisedModel attribute), [1], [2], [3] quantised_model_name (QuantisedModel attribute), [1], [2], [3] quantised_model_type (QuantisedModel attribute), [1], [2], [3] QuantisedModel (class in generative_ai.information_retrieval) (class in generative_ai.information_retrieval.utils_retrieval) query (Response attribute), [1] question (Document attribute), [1] (JSONDocument attribute), [1], [2], [3] R RaiseDetails (class in generative_ai.dataset_generation.utils_generation) raises_details (RaiseDetails property) raises_summary (RaiseDetails attribute), [1] raises_type (RaiseDetails attribute), [1] Response (class in generative_ai.utils_top_level) retrieval_chunks (Dataset attribute), [1] retrieval_documents (JSONDataset attribute), [1], [2], [3] RetrievalType (class in generative_ai.information_retrieval) (class in generative_ai.information_retrieval.utils_retrieval) ReturnDetails (class in generative_ai.dataset_generation.utils_generation) returns_annotation (ReturnDetails attribute), [1] returns_summary (ReturnDetails attribute), [1] run_question_answer_chain() (in module generative_ai.information_retrieval) (in module generative_ai.information_retrieval.orchestrate_retrieval) S SIMILARITY (RetrievalType attribute), [1] source_documents (Response attribute), [1] split (Document attribute) (JSONDocument attribute), [1], [2], [3] SplitName (class in generative_ai.dataset_generation.utils_generation) SplitProportions (class in generative_ai.dataset_generation.utils_generation) standard_model_name (StandardModel attribute), [1], [2], [3] standard_pipeline_type (StandardModel attribute), [1], [2], [3] STANDARD_TRANSFORMERS (TransformerType attribute), [1] StandardModel (class in generative_ai.information_retrieval) (class in generative_ai.information_retrieval.utils_retrieval) step1_tab_flow() (in module gui) step2_tab_flow() (in module gui) step3_tab_flow() (in module gui) store_embedding_database() (in module generative_ai.information_retrieval) (in module generative_ai.information_retrieval.orchestrate_retrieval) store_json_dataset() (in module generative_ai.dataset_generation) (in module generative_ai.dataset_generation.orchestrate_generation) summary_tab_flow() (in module gui) switch_tab() (in module gui) T TEST (SplitName attribute) test_proportion (SplitProportions attribute), [1] TEXT2TEXT_GENERATION (PipelineType attribute), [1] TEXT_GENERATION (PipelineType attribute), [1] TRAIN (SplitName attribute) train_proportion (SplitProportions attribute), [1] TransformerType (class in generative_ai.information_retrieval) (class in generative_ai.information_retrieval.utils_retrieval) tuning_documents (Dataset attribute) (JSONDataset attribute), [1], [2], [3] tuning_triplets (Dataset attribute) U update_textbox_value() (in module gui) used_prompt (Response attribute), [1] V validate_database() (in module gui) validate_dataset() (in module gui) validate_proportions() (SplitProportions method) VALIDATION (SplitName attribute) validation_proportion (SplitProportions attribute), [1] W WarnDetails (class in generative_ai.dataset_generation.utils_generation) warns_details (WarnDetails property) warns_summary (WarnDetails attribute), [1] warns_type (WarnDetails attribute), [1]